#4c2bf5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4c2bf5 is composed of 29.8% red, 16.9%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69% cyan, 82.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 249.8 degrees, a saturation of 91% and a lightness of 56.5%. #4c2bf5 color hex could be obtained by blending #9856ff with #0000eb. Closest websafe color is: #3333ff.

#4c2bf5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4c2bf5 has RGB values of R:76, G:43, B:245 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0.82, Y:0,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 4991989.

Shades and Tints of #4c2bf5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03010d is the darkest color, while #faf9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4c2bf5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b8997 is the less saturated color, while #4622fe is the most saturated one.
